Sawyer Corcoran: 11 Years old with a thing for strings

Minnesota Arts, Culture and History | Music | Arts | Culture | Northern Community Radio – KAXE & KBXE
Sawyer Corcoran from Puposky is a kid who is fueled by music. He's been playing violin since the age of 4 and the mandolin came shortly thereafter. In a number of local bands, Sawyer is as comfortable sitting in on jams with kids his own age as he is with folks decades older than him. And he can hold his own, no matter the skill level of those he sits in with. He recently won the Junior Division of the MN State Fair Fiddle Contest. He also took home 4th place in the Waltz competition and 2nd place in the Fe-Fi-Fo competition - both of those competitions have no age categories - everyone competes against each other no matter their age. Earlier this month, Sawyer took home first prize in the Junior-Junior Division of the MN Old Time Fiddle Contest in Mountain Iron. He stopped by the morning show to chat about his passion.
